An amateur photographer’s interview with an industry legend spirals into a tense unravelling of his darkest secrets, revealing the disturbing truth behind their meeting.
2009
—
2020
2003
2021
2023
1970
2015
2012
2008
2018
1942
2022
2019
2013
2001